Lior Kasa (; born 27 September 2005) is an Israeli professional footballer who plays as a midfielder for Maccabi Haifa.
Kasa made his senior debut for Hapoel Jerusalem on 7 May 2023, as a substitute in the 66th minute in an Israeli Premier League away match against Maccabi Netanya, that ended in a 1âÂÂ4 loss.
On 23 January 2024 he signed for 4.5 years at Maccabi Haifa. Few hours later made his debut in the Toto Cup final against Maccabi Tel Aviv.
On 25 August 2024 loaned for the Serie A club Genoa with option for purchase.
He is a youth International for Israel, who plays for the under-19 national team since 2023.
